Meta Stock Surges After Launch of Muse Spark AI Model

Meta stock rises after Muse Spark launch

Image Source: CNBC

Meta’s stock has experienced a remarkable surge following the introduction of its latest artificial intelligence model, Muse Spark. This innovative step is part of the company’s broader strategy to reclaim its position in the competitive AI market, which has been dominated by players like OpenAI and Google.

The announcement was made on April 8, 2026, by Meta Chief AI Officer Alexandr Wang, who joined the company just nine months prior. The unveiling of Muse Spark marked a pivotal moment for Meta, which has been navigating challenges since the letdown of its Llama 4 family of AI models. The stock jumped nearly 9%, indicating investor optimism about the company’s future prospects.

Muse Spark: A Game Changer for Meta Stock

Muse Spark, which was initially codenamed Avocado, is part of the new Muse series from the Meta Superintelligence Labs. The model is described as small and fast, boasting capabilities to address complex problems in various domains, including science and health. This aligns with Meta’s objective to enhance its market performance, especially after the previous model failed to resonate with developers.

According to Meta, “Over the last nine months, we rebuilt our AI stack from the ground up, moving faster than any development cycle we have run before.” The company is not positioning Muse Spark as merely another AI model but emphasizes its operational efficiency and promise in diverse tasks.

Strategic Moves and Revenue Opportunities

In a bid to explore new revenue streams, Meta plans to provide access to Muse Spark’s technology through an API for third-party developers. Currently, this feature is available to select partners, but the company anticipates expanding this offering to a wider audience soon. The integration of Muse Spark into Meta’s digital platforms, including Facebook, Instagram, WhatsApp, and Messenger, is expected to enhance user experience while driving additional revenue.

Muse Spark will also feature modes for varied queries, from simple questions to complex tasks such as document analysis and nutritional inquiries from images. This adaptability makes it competitive against other high-performing models in the industry.

  • Muse Spark will be featured in Meta AI app and desktop site.
  • Upcoming functions include a Shopping mode to assist users in purchasing decisions.
  • Meta aims to differentiate itself through a focus on user-friendly design and efficiency.

Market Trends and Future Outlook for Meta Stock

The launch of Muse Spark is seen as an essential step for Meta to maintain competitiveness in the rapidly evolving AI landscape. With the global generative AI market projected to grow exponentially from $22 billion in 2025 to nearly $325 billion by 2033, Meta’s strategic investments in AI infrastructure are crucial. The company has earmarked AI-related capital expenditures between $115 billion and $135 billion for 2026.

As Meta navigates this highly competitive arena, maintaining investor confidence will be key. The stock’s recent performance suggests that the market is reacting positively to the company’s aggressive push into the AI sector, reinforcing the importance of innovation and responsiveness to industry demands.
